Rubber and plastic aluminum foil insulation material is a composite material consisting of a layer of aluminum foil laminated onto the surface o and plastic insulation material (typically NBR/PVC closed-cell foam). It combines the advantages of both materials, with the following key features:
Core Features:
Excellent thermal insulation: The b material is rubber and plastic with a closed-cell foam structure, featuring a low thermal conductivity coefficient that effectively blocks heat conduction, providing superior insulation and cold preservation effects.
Excellent moisture and vpor barrier: The rubber and plastic base material itself has a low water absorption rate, and the closed-cell structure blocks water vapor. The outer aluminum foil layer forms an excellent moisture and vpor barrier, almost completely blocking the penetration of water vapor from the air into the insulation material. This is one of its most critical features, preventing permanent degradation of insulation performance caused by condand moisture.
High reflectivity and radiation protection: The smooth aluminum foil surface has a high thermal reflectivity (especially in summer or high-temperature environments), reflecting most radiant heat outwer enhancing the insulation effect, and is particularly suitable for reducing solar radiation heat gain.
Clean and durable appearance: The aluminum foil layer gives the material a smooth and aesthetically pleasing face that is resistant to dust accumulation, easy to clean, and enhances the material's resistance to wear and puncture.
Easy installation: The material is soft, easy to cbend, making it convenient to wrap around pipes and equipment with complex shapes. The aluminum foil layer usually comes with a pressure-sensitive adhesive; during installation, simply peel off the release paper tick and fix it, ensuring good sealing and high construction efficiency.
Main Application Fields:
Due to its dual advantages of moisture and vapor barrier and insulation, it is particularly suitable for the following sc with strict requirements for condensation prevention:
Air conditioning and ventilation systems: Used for insulating air ducts, chilled water pipes, and condensate pipes in central air conditioning systemprevent condensation on pipe walls and energy loss.
Low-temperature refrigeration systems: Used for cold preservation of refrigeration pipes, chillers, and refrigeration equipment to ensure cold rnd eliminate condensation on outer walls.
Industrial fields: Process pipes, storage tanks, and equipment where surface temperature control is required.
Construction fields: Sometimes used as an insulation and moisarrier layer for roofs and walls.
